What Is the Opportunity?
Travelers is seeking a Senior Software Engineer to join our organization as we grow and transform our Technology landscape. Individual will complete advanced software end to end engineering tasks that span many parts of a system including designing, developing, analyzing, configuring, testing, debugging, troubleshooting, documenting, health monitoring/alerting, and implementing based on user or system specifications. Individual will also consult with users to determine hardware, software or system functional specifications, manage the effective use of resources, act as subject matter expert across multiple applications, systems and technologies, leverage technical and business knowledge to drive the planning and execution of complex initiatives, participate in the design/ development process, and provide technical leadership.
What Will You Do?
  • Contribute to the continuous improvement of our generative AI practices and infrastructure.
  • Contribute towards our AI strategy performing analysis, design, development, and configuration functions (includes defining technical requirements) with a high degree of accuracy and speed, operating as an individual contributor to team goals.
  • Establish and educate on best practices for AI development and deployment, including evaluation strategies, and real-time monitoring.
  • Interface with business partners to develop prototypes which demonstrate business value.
  • Contribute to production application development in cross-functional teams.

What Will Our Ideal Candidate Have?
  • Expert-level proficiency in at least one major programming language (ex: Python, JavaScript, C#) and a willingness to learn others.
  • Strong React UI development skills for creating intuitive and responsive user interfaces
  • Practical experience with cloud platforms, particularly AWS architecture.
  • Understanding of Kubernetes concepts (nice-to-have)
  • Understanding of Terraform (nice-to-have)
  • Experience with generative AI technologies, including:
    • Working knowledge of generative AI models like Claude and GPT.
    • Experience implementing LLM applications using programming frameworks and AWS Bedrock services.
    • Understanding of prompt engineering techniques and best practices.
    • Familiarity with vector databases for semantic search applications.
    • Knowledge of responsible AI principles and implementing appropriate guardrails.
    • Ability to integrate AI capabilities into production applications.
    • Experience with R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ation) architectures.
    • Knowledge of optimization techniques for cost-effective AI implementation.
    • Experience with common frameworks such as langchain, langgraph, bedrock agents. etc..


What is a Must Have?
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or a related field, or its equivalent in work experience.
  • Three years of programming/development experience.


What Is in It for You?
  • Health Insurance: Employees and their eligible family members - including spouses, domestic partners, and children - are eligible for coverage from the first day of employment.
  • Retirement: Travelers matches your 401(k) contributions dollar-for-dollar up to your first 5% of eligible pay, subject to an annual maximum. If you have student loan debt, you can enroll in the Paying it Forward Savings Program. When you make a payment toward your student loan, Travelers will make an annual contribution into your 401(k) account. You are also eligible for a Pension Plan that is 100% funded by Travelers.
  • Paid Time Off: Start your career at Travelers with a minimum of 20 days Paid Time Off annually, plus nine paid company Holidays.
  • Wellness Program: The Travelers wellness program is comprised of tools, discounts and resources that empower you to achieve your wellness goals and caregiving needs. In addition, our mental health program provides access to free professional counseling services, health coaching and other resources to support your daily life needs.
  • Volunteer Encouragement: We have a deep commitment to the communities we serve and encourage our employees to get involved. Travelers has a Matching Gift and Volunteer Rewards program that enables you to give back to the charity of your choice.
